R. & N. was held up by four masked robbers eight miles erst o f Portland last Thurs day nignt and the express car dyna mited and looted. Only a small amount o f money was in the safe, which the robbers forced the messenger to open, and in disgust they went through his pockets and took $3:30. It is not to be fxpected that the lobbers will be cap tured, as the Portland police and detect ive force have not been known to catch anything—even a bad cold—for months.
